Republican Mayoral Candidate Curtis Sliwa Joins Simchas Beis Hashueiva Thursday Night In Crown Heights

by CrownHeights.info

Red Barret perched on his head, Republican NYC Mayoral Candidate Curtis Sliwa made a visit to Crown Heights Thursday night where he met with Crown Heights activists and joined the dancing at Simchas Beis Hashueiva.

“Having a great time celebrating Sukkot here in Crown Heights,” Sliwa wrote on social media. “Wishing everyone a joyful holiday filled with laughter, community, and tradition. Chag Sameach!”

Starting in the upper area of Crown Heights, Sliwa made his way down Kingston Ave where he spoke with Gadi Hershkop of Crown Heights Shomrim and met with community members.

In a recent poll done on CrownHeights.info, Sliwa was shown to be raking in over 36% of the vote, despite a recent endorsement of Cuomo by many political action committees across the Jewish community.
